Key day for Messi

Totally ruled out for tonight's game against Metz, Leo Messi has this Thursday a key day for the evolution of the injury in the upper part of the left knee that he suffered on Sunday against Lyon. PSG confirmed yesterday the Argentine star's contusion and revealed that, this Thursday, he will undergo a new test that will determine the extent of the injury.

At the moment, his presence against Montpellier on Saturday is neither ruled out nor can it be confirmed. Until the resonance is done, Messi will not know if he can enter the call for the meeting on Saturday. In Paris they want to be cautious, since Pochettino does not want to lose him for a long timeThe clearest evidence being Sunday's change for Achraf when PSG was drawing 1-1 against Lyon.

The objective of PSG is that Messi is available, without taking any risk, on Tuesday against Manchester City. After the draw against Brujas on matchday 1, the presence of Rosario in the match is vital to try to assault the group lead. Therefore, tomorrow's tests will be decisive to see how Pochettino manages the evolution of the injury of the star signing of PSG in the summer.
